The most striking change you’ll encounter is the complete overhaul of in-game weaponry. Swords, bows, and tools are now rendered with a sleek, minimalistic aesthetic, ensuring they take up less precious screen real estate. This subtle yet impactful alteration provides an unobstructed view of the battlefield, allowing you to react quicker and plan your moves more effectively against opponents. No longer will oversized weapon models obscure crucial details in the heat of battle, giving you a distinct tactical advantage.
Beyond the weapon redesigns, Verseus also masterfully refines the game’s natural environment. Vegetation, such as grass and leaves, appears lighter and less dense, contributing to an overall clearer sightline. This isn’t merely an aesthetic choice; it’s a functional enhancement that further opens up your view of the landscape, making it easier to spot hidden enemies or navigate complex terrain during intense skirmishes. The atmosphere becomes sharper, more focused, and entirely geared towards a superior combat experience.
What truly sets the Verseus Resource Pack apart is its commitment to performance. Engineered with an optimized x16 resolution and fine-tuned textures, this pack significantly boosts your in-game Frame Per Second (FPS). This means you can enjoy remarkably stable frame rates, even during the most chaotic PvP encounters. Players with older or less powerful hardware will particularly appreciate this optimization, as Verseus allows them to engage in competitive Minecraft without the frustrating lag or stuttering typically associated with performance-heavy resource packs. How to Install Texture Pack (Simple 10 Steps)
- Download Optifine: Most of the texture packs and shaders need Optifine. That’s why, first download and install Optifine for the version of Minecraft you want to play.
- Download the Texture Pack: Get the texture pack you want from the download section. Choose the version that works with your Minecraft and your PC’s performance.
- Open Minecraft Launcher: Start Minecraft using the official game launcher – or even TLauncher, if you use that.
- Go to Options: From the main menu, click on the “Options” button.
- Open Resource Packs: Inside Options, click on “Resource Packs…”.
- Open the Resource Pack Folder: Click on “Open Resource Pack Folder” – this will open a folder named “resourcepacks”.
- Move the Pack File: Copy or move the .zip file you downloaded into that “resourcepacks” folder. (Don’t unzip the file – Minecraft uses it as-is!)
- Go Back and Refresh: Close the folder and click “Done”, then go back into “Resource Packs…” again.
- Activate the Pack: You’ll see the pack on the left side. Hover over it and click the arrow to move it to the right (active side). Tip: If you get a message that the pack is for a different version, just click “Yes” – it usually works fine.
- Click Done and Enjoy: Click “Done” again. Now your pack is ready to use in-game. It’s that easy!
